                            A couple excerpts from Wikipedia.org, when I typed in "Fizban":

                            Paladine, "The Dragon's Lord", is a fictional God from the Dragonlance fantasy novels written by Margaret Weis, Tracy Hickman, and numerous other authors. He is the chief of the Gods of Light and the creator of the Elves. He is also the patron of the Knights of Solamnia, specifically the Order of The Rose. His colors are silver and white and he influences order, hope, light, rulership and guardianship, as well as law, wards, thought, and war. His earthly avatars include the Platinum Dragon and the muddled old wizard, Fizban.
                            Fizban "The Fabulous" is secretly the mortal avatar of the God Paladine. Though he is wise and powerful, he diguises his true purpose in the form of a clumsy and absent-minded wizard.

                            During the Chronicles Trilogy, Paladine helped the Heroes of the Lance indirectly through Fizban. The kender Tasslehoff Burrfoot, one of the heroes, also became a close friend of Fizban.
